Abstract
Due to the seawater splash, rain water scouring and prolonged exposure, the aircrafts serviced in sea-coast or marine environment always suffered liquid corrosion effects under certain temperature. 2024-T4 aluminum alloy had been widely used in aircrafts fuselage. During service, the actual process was close to the alternate mode of “Ground Corrosion + Air Fatigue”, in which alternate corrosion factors had greatly effects on multiaxial fatigue...
